What is Lake Geneva

Lake Geneva or Lake Léman (French Lac Léman, ''le Léman'', or Lac de Genève) is the second largest freshwater lake in Central Europe (after Lake Balaton). 60% of it comes under the jurisdiction of Switzerland (cantons of Vaud, Geneva, and Valais), and 40% under France (Haute-Savoie) (...)

Take the opportunity to cross geneva lake from one side to the other for the price of the bus ticket taking the little yellow boat. It is a cheap and great trip to discover the city from the lake.

This huge fountain is the landmark of Geneva. On a nice day people gather around the peer and enjoy the sun. Careful not to go too close as you will get soaking wet instantly.

Be sure to leave enough time for security check, as the corridors go on and on forever before you actually get to the gate..of course depending on your destination. I seriously had to run for it a couple of times there, to catch my plane.
